Are you talking about the lady named JoAnn who had the high testosterone levels? If not sorry, but I just watched a mysterday diagnosis episode the other day and the doctor thought that JoAnn had PCOS since she had many of the symptoms, which is the usually the case, but she DID NOT have PCOS but had a very rare disorder of nonclassical congenital adrenal hyperplasia. The doctor said that the two conditions can be confused with one another because they both cause high testosterone levels but while PCOS causes higher testosterone via ovaries, the 2nd conditions causes higher testosterone via adrenal glands.
Anyway, it was a great episode! Sorry if it's not the same episode as the one you are referencing.
